I looked at a SuperNova RV built on the international Diesel chassis, and it had a full wall slide on the drivers side, with bunks in it. It also had a rear bath with shower, and a mid bath with just a toilet and sink.
Is that what you are looking for?
If I had ordered one, I would have skipped the bunk beds, and got the optional extra storage cabinets. I think that you might find that is more common than the layout with the bunk beds. However it should be something that is easy to change, should you only find a model with wall slide and cabinets.
In addition to the cabover bunk, it had a couch that converts to a bed, and dinette in the drivers side full wall slideout that converts to a larger bed.
